i built one last winter - here it is in its undresed state -
i went for fully enclosed wheel - made it easier hanging lights / plate on the back, no need for a mudguard etc etc...
i just used a scooter leading link front end and ut it down - makes for a very cheal suspension system on there that works wonderfull
what are you doing for the hitch? i eventually just got a huge UJ, welded a tube on a drawbar i made up, and the UJ just slots over it and a pin drops through it to lock it in place - really simple but effective
and like you say - the single wheel trailers tow great
i think theres deffinately a market for a cheaper option - its the towbar thing that needs tacklind though as far as i see it - a lot of people dont want an ugly lump on the back of the bike when not towing so something tidy would have to be thought up
